The role:

Our client is expanding its network of maintenance. With operations across Southeast England and various key locations in Europe, they are strengthening their in-house capabilities to support a growing global fleet. As part of this growth, they are recruiting experienced EASA/CAA Licensed Engineers to join its Line/MRT team.


We’re seeking individuals who are adaptable with their working hours and open to short-notice travel for overseas assignments. Above all, we’re looking for strong team players. The role operates within a dynamic, fast-paced environment, supporting aircraft at various UK airports and as part of the Maintenance Recovery Team (MRT) across Europe and beyond.


Responsibilities:

  • Ensure full compliance with Part 145 safety and maintenance procedures, proactively addressing any unsafe practices and promoting a positive safety culture

  • Consistently demonstrate a professional and respectful approach when interacting with both internal teams and customers

  • Perform aircraft maintenance in accordance with approved, current instructions, upholding high standards of safety and professionalism

  • Work closely with the Part 145 management team to align on maintenance goals and ensure consistent delivery across all areas

  • Coordinate with the Maintenance Operations Control (MOC) team and other internal or external stakeholders to develop and implement effective support solutions

  • Support the Part 145 leadership in shaping and executing the company’s maintenance strategy



Job Knowledge, Skills & Experience:

  • A skilled Aircraft Engineer with strong line maintenance experience

  • Holds at minimum an EASA B1 licence; ideally holds both EASA B1 and B2 licences

  • Current type approvals and recent hands-on experience with Bombardier Global Series or Challenger 850 / 605 / 350 aircraft
